Output 857504f817f9193917d40effcfb2d96a7568f9ebfc67978438af36198e8c53b1:1

value
1511610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ba27651c83bdfa23524f7ccee61f110607f2fa3e OP_EQUAL
address
3JfJoS9n55ahYKj3gwhMKEzqAfjVG8DFMN
transaction
857504f817f9193917d40effcfb2d96a7568f9ebfc67978438af36198e8c53b1
confirmations
252557
spent
true